SUN Supportive Housing Case Manager
2 weeks ago
Position Overview
Reporting to the Community Outreach Lead, the SUN Housing Support Worker implements a Housing First approach, focusing on reducing barriers to housing, preventing homelessness, and supporting sustainable tenancy. The Housing Support Worker engages with individuals who are experiencing homeless or at risk of homelessness, assisting them in identifying and meeting their housing and other needs. This role aligns with the YMCA Mission, Vision, and Core Values and incorporates Reaching Home objectives
Duties
· Engage visibly homeless people living in public places, hidden homeless and those at risk of homelessness. The Housing Support Worker is expected to meet people outside, making exposure to the weather an expectation of the position.
· Perform an intake and assessment of each client to assist in determining the "readiness" of each client
· Develop case management plans for each client
· Make necessary referrals, as required (i.e. Income assistance, NB Housing, mental health etc.)
· Develop relationships/network with a variety of people and organizations
· To provide ongoing support in obtaining and maintain tenancy
· Life skills training
· Responsible for establishing a committee made up of community partners that will work collaboratively to support clients transitioning into housing
· Responsible for maintenance of statistics and report writing
· In some cases, accompany clients to appointments or other safe places
· Advocate on behalf of homeless individuals in accessing appropriate services such as health care and financial supports
· Engage in crisis prevention/intervention with clients
· Responsible to attend all staff meetings, department meetings, and professional development opportunities as deemed necessary by management
· Build and maintain relationships with community partners.
·Other duties as assigned.
Skills & Qualifications
- A criminal record check and vulnerable sector check are required as a condition of employment
- Valid drivers license & Access to a vehicle on shift is a required condition of employment
- Able to work flexible hours
- Completion of college or university; Social Service Worker (SSW) Diploma, Community Support Worker (CSW) Diploma or Human Services Diploma, OR related work experience
